    The Damages You're entitled to

    A collision with a huge truck is a terrifying and life-altering experience. They can weigh as much as 85,000 pounds, which can cause severe injuries and property damage. If you've been involved in a crash that involved an 18-wheeler, then you're entitled to compensation for your losses.

    Your attorney will help you determine your damages, which include both financial and non-financial damages. Economic damages can include medical expenses, lost wages, damage to property, and other costs related to your accident. Non-economic losses are more difficult to quantify, but can include your suffering and pain, loss of enjoyment life, and other subjective losses. Your attorney can help you prove your losses and obtain the highest amount of compensation.

    How Do I Get a Settlement?

    The process of settling an accident with an semi-truck or 18 wheeler can take longer than an accident involving cars. This is because of the severity of injuries that result from these accidents and the complexity of documenting the claims. It could take time for witnesses who have moved or died to pass away. This can result in the evidence being outdated, which could undermine your claim.

    Furthermore, the amount of damages that you could be entitled to will vary dependent on the severity of your injuries as well as the length of time you'll need continuous medical treatment. Your lawyer will require an official opinion from a physician regarding the permanent impairments you suffer. You'll also require financial experts who can help you determine the worth of future wages lost and the cost of long term nursing treatment. It is crucial not to settle your case before reaching the level of improvement in your medical condition. This could result in you getting a settlement substantially less than you deserve.
